Renewal and Production Status
Netflix renewed Bridgerton for Seasons 5 and 6 back in May 2025—before Season 4 even premiered—ensuring the series continues beyond the eight Bridgerton siblings if desired. Showrunner Jess Brownell has confirmed that writers’ room work is nearly complete, with scripts in advanced stages. Production is set to ramp up soon, with filming expected to begin in March 2026 in the UK at the show’s permanent Georgian sets.
Brownell has emphasized a desire to accelerate the timeline, aiming to match or beat the roughly 18-24 month gaps between recent seasons. While no exact premiere date is confirmed, speculation points to a late 2027 or early 2028 release, depending on post-production speed. Some insiders suggest Netflix could push for mid-to-late 2027 if everything aligns, keeping the momentum from Season 4’s success alive.

Hannah Dodd Leads as Francesca Bridgerton
Hannah Dodd’s portrayal of Francesca Bridgerton has been a standout, evolving from a quiet, introspective sibling in earlier seasons to a central figure in Season 4’s poignant storyline. As the sixth Bridgerton child, Francesca’s arc has explored love, loss, grief, and personal discovery. Her marriage to John Stirling (Victor Alli) brought tenderness and tragedy, with Dodd delivering raw, acclaimed performances—particularly in scenes of mourning and emotional turmoil.
Season 5 positions Dodd to lead, adapting elements from When He Was Wicked (the sixth Bridgerton novel), which centers on Francesca. After the devastating events of Season 4—including John’s death, fertility struggles, and a sudden farewell—Francesca’s story is primed for deeper exploration. Whispers suggest her journey will focus on healing, unexpected connections, and a romance that defies the ton’s rigid expectations.
Whispers of a Rule-Breaking Love Story
The biggest buzz surrounds Francesca’s potential love interest: Michaela Stirling (Masali Baduza), introduced in Season 3 as John’s cousin (a gender-swapped version of book character Michael Stirling). Their chemistry sparked immediate speculation, with subtle hints of attraction amid grief and departure.
Rumors indicate Season 5 could center on Francesca and Michaela’s evolving bond—a queer romance that breaks every societal rule of the Regency era. The ton’s emphasis on heteronormative marriages, propriety, and alliances makes any same-sex relationship scandalous and forbidden. Whispers describe stolen moments, secrecy, longing, and a profound connection built on mutual understanding rather than convention.
This shift aligns with showrunner Brownell’s vision for inclusivity, as confirmed in interviews where she discussed Julia Quinn’s approval of changes to honor diverse stories. While the books feature Francesca’s second marriage to Michael after John’s death, the series’ adaptation promises emotional depth, passion, and challenges to tradition—potentially making it one of the most groundbreaking arcs yet.
